:root{--color-flamingo-pink: #fd5d83;--color-deep-night: #121212;--color-neon-teal: #00F0FF;--color-mint-green: #4bcb90;--color-palm-green: #1a694a;--color-sunset-orange: #ff9155;--color-starlight-white: #FAFAFA;--color-pale-gray: #B0B0B0;--bg-primary: #fff9ef;--bg-secondary: #ffead8;--bg-glass: rgba(255, 249, 239, .7);--bg-glass-dark: rgba(18, 18, 18, .9);--gradient-tropical: linear-gradient(135deg, #fd5d83 0%, #ff8fa3 100%);--gradient-night: linear-gradient(180deg, var(--bg-primary) 0%, var(--bg-secondary) 100%);--font-display: "Outfit", sans-serif;--font-body: "Inter", sans-serif;--spacing-xs: 4px;--spacing-sm: 8px;--spacing-md: 16px;--spacing-lg: 24px;--spacing-xl: 32px;--spacing-xxl: 64px;--radius-sm: 8px;--radius-md: 16px;--radius-lg: 24px;--radius-full: 9999px;--transition-fast: .2s ease;--transition-normal: .3s ease;--transition-bounce: .5s cubic-bezier(.68, -.55, .265, 1.55)}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}body{font-family:var(--font-body);background-color:var(--bg-primary);color:var(--color-starlight-white);line-height:1.6;overflow-x:hidden;-webkit-font-smoothing:antialiased}h1,h2,h3,h4,h5,h6{font-family:var(--font-display);font-weight:700;line-height:1.2}a{color:inherit;text-decoration:none}button{font-family:var(--font-body);border:none;background:none;cursor:pointer}.container{width:100%;max-width:1200px;margin:0 auto;padding:0 var(--spacing-md)}.text-gradient{background:var(--gradient-tropical);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.btn-primary{background:var(--gradient-tropical);color:#fff;padding:var(--spacing-sm) var(--spacing-lg);border-radius:var(--radius-full);font-weight:600;font-size:1rem;transition:transform var(--transition-fast)}.btn-primary:hover{transform:scale(1.05)}.section-padding{padding:var(--spacing-xxl) 0;scroll-margin-top:100px}.nav-link{font-weight:600;font-size:.9rem;text-transform:uppercase;letter-spacing:.05em;color:var(--color-starlight-white);transition:var(--transition-fast)}.nav-link:hover{background:linear-gradient(to right,var(--color-flamingo-pink),#ffffff);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;text-fill-color:transparent}
